However, some of the parents from the locality as well as Joaquín from Armonía (who acts as an Older Brother to the Armonía Students) have had meetings recently with the directors and things seem to be on the right path again.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Going back a bit for the school’s history – the previous Director used to accept indigenous students from Armonia who were on the AIMS programme. A strong bond was formed between the 2 organisations. The school ran sports activities among many others and the Armonia International Board visited and were impressed with what they saw. The PTA were won around to the work the school was doing with the Armonia students. So successful was it that non AIMS students began to ask if they could go to Armonia! In a schools wide exam in Nov ’08 the top 3 places went to Armonia Students representing the school at State Level and also at an Olympiad – a University Challenge type event at schools level. The Director and Saul &amp; Pilar were understandably thrilled at its success. The partnership was coming to fruition! Then, last year, out of the 17,000 University applicants in Mexico City, 5 Armonia Students were placed in the top 25 (including the three who won the Oaxacan Olympiad). Quite an achievement, I’m sure you’ll agree. &l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;However, publicity like this can be double-edged. News of this success spread quickly and a new scholarship scheme is being set up for non-indigenous students. Some kids from the Community Centres in and around Mexico City have been identified. This is great news and shows the ripple effect that empowering a small group of indigenous students has. &l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Unfortunately, news of this success spread to the wrong kind of people too. Armonia is about creating new possibilities.... it doesn’t drive for publicity but sometimes it comes anyway. Giving a voice to the voiceless can lead to negative consequences. At times politicians want to cash in on the publicity but of course this runs against the principles of walking alongside the poor. &l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;However, there is always a strong belief in the way God rules in all things. As we know, the current AIMS Residence came out of a difficult situation. Armonia has to constantly adapt to the context it finds itself in. &l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Which brings us to the good news – a new community centre is in the process of being planned and built near the new residence. Though a lot of prayer and funds are still needed. It was named after Saul and Pilar Cruz' second daughter, who was still-born.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;"For many years we didn't understand why God put us through that", explains Saul.  "But now we realise that although we lost our precious daughter, God has given us many more children in the students.  We're privileged to be considered like parents to them".&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;The railings along the balcony and stairs have been decorated with metal daisies in honour of the old Margarita and the new life that Casa Margarita represents.&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/1398618046617425885-5935118312251585484?l=armoniauktrust.blogspot.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://armoniauktrust.blogspot.com/feeds/5935118312251585484/comments/default' title='Post Comments'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://www.blogger.com/comment.g?blogID=1398618046617425885&amp;postID=5935118312251585484' title='0 Comments'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/1398618046617425885/posts/default/5935118312251585484'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/1398618046617425885/posts/default/5935118312251585484'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://armoniauktrust.blogspot.com/2010/03/aims-residence-oaxaca-2.html' title='The Daisy House'/><author><name>Crimmer</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/01585233266531274419</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='16' height='16' src='http://img2.blogblog.com/img/b16-rounded.gif'/></author><media:thumbnail xmlns:media='http://search.yahoo.com/mrss/' url='http://1.bp.blogspot.com/_iMSRZo8FIn8/S7JnhMIYS1I/AAAAAAAADlU/g_7-ab-veEc/s72-c/_NHN0013.JPG' height='72' width='72'/><thr:total>0</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-1398618046617425885.post-7721533087884460924</id><published>2010-03-16T23:12:00.004Z</published><updated>2010-03-16T23:15:13.573Z</updated><title type='text'>AIMS Residence, Oaxaca</title><content type='html'>&lt;a onblur="try {parent.deselectBloggerImageGracefully();} catch(e) {}" href="http://2.bp.blogspot.com/_iMSRZo8FIn8/S6AQ1sipp7I/AAAAAAAADjo/e_BAE63_zGY/s1600-h/IMG_3599.jpg"&gt;&lt;img style="display:block; margin:0px auto 10px; text-align:center;cursor:pointer; cursor:hand;width: 320px; height: 240px;" src="http://2.bp.blogspot.com/_iMSRZo8FIn8/S6AQ1sipp7I/AAAAAAAADjo/e_BAE63_zGY/s320/IMG_3599.jpg" border="0" alt=""id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5449374063793907634"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Following Saul and Pilar's recent visit to the UK, we now have some more photos to put up to update you on what's going on in Mexico.  &l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;I'll be posting some from time to time and although I posted about Saturday a moment ago, this one is so spectacular that I can't wait to next week to put it up! Her parents Remedios and Jose and her brothers Aaron (10)  and Josue (9) are being supported by Saul and Pilar, Saul Junior and other members of Armonia at this time and will send news when they can.  Please keep the whole family in your prayers at this sad time. &lt;br /&gt;Paloma was born with a heart condition and by Christmas 2009 needed urgent reconstruction of one of the valves or the installation of an artificial one.  Sadly she didn’t survive the surgery.  The news has shocked everyone who knew her especially her school friends and people at the community centre. &lt;br /&gt;Paloma’s mother, sad but strong said to Saul and Pilar at her funeral “Thank you for making my little princess so wonderfully happy all her life”. She was buried as the song ‘children belong to Christ’ was sung.  &lt;br /&gt;It was at the Christmas celebration in Jalalpa last year that a spontaneous offering was taken up to help pay for the cost of  Paloma’s surgery.  The $1500 collected just exceeded the amount needed and was a true expression of the community’s love and support for her and her family.  Without this offering, there would have been no chance of surgery at all.  &lt;br /&gt;Provisions for family expenses and food have been taken by the Armonia community and friends.&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/1398618046617425885-8722910046366118309?l=armoniauktrust.blogspot.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://armoniauktrust.blogspot.com/feeds/8722910046366118309/comments/default' title='Post Comments'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://www.blogger.com/comment.g?blogID=1398618046617425885&amp;postID=8722910046366118309' title='0 Comments'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/1398618046617425885/posts/default/8722910046366118309'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/1398618046617425885/posts/default/8722910046366118309'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://armoniauktrust.blogspot.com/2010/03/paloma.html' title='Paloma'/><author><name>Chris Adeney Lawrence</name><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='16' height='16' src='http://img2.blogblog.com/img/b16-rounded.gif'/></author><media:thumbnail xmlns:media='http://search.yahoo.com/mrss/' url='http://2.bp.blogspot.com/_8NxGuDoaBlI/S56zNHRFMQI/AAAAAAAAAaI/stGsG2tBFrk/s72-c/Paloma+photo+2.bmp' height='72' width='72'/><thr:total>0</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-1398618046617425885.post-7433613070781100114</id><published>2010-02-27T21:20:00.003Z</published><updated>2010-02-27T21:50:16.579Z</updated><title type='text'>MANCHESTER - MEXICO CULTURAL EXCHANGE</title><content type='html'>&lt;a href="http://www.mexicomanchester.co.uk/"&gt;http://www.mexicomanchester.co.uk/&lt;/a&gt; is the new website created by a group of Manchester people - promoting a trip to Armonia in June. font-style: normal;" lang="EN-US"&gt;Most of us are accustomed to reflection before action: education precedes employment, knowledge equips us to perform particular tasks, and learning leads to new forms of living. During our year as Armonía volunteers, however, we experienced a more dynamic way of relating reflection and action. &lt;o:p&gt;&lt;/o:p&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/em&gt;&lt;/p&gt;  &lt;p class="MsoNormal"&gt;&lt;em&gt;&lt;span style="font-family: &amp;quot;Times New Roman&amp;quot;; font-style: normal;" lang="EN-US"&gt;First, we experienced &lt;/span&gt;&lt;/em&gt;&lt;em&gt;&lt;span style="font-family: &amp;quot;Times New Roman&amp;quot;;" lang="EN-US"&gt;reflection &lt;b style=""&gt;on&lt;/b&gt; action&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/em&gt;&lt;em&gt;&lt;span style="font-family: &amp;quot;Times New Roman&amp;quot;; font-style: normal;" lang="EN-US"&gt;. The Armonía directors frequently encouraged this by asking the pivotal question: &lt;/span&gt;&lt;/em&gt;&lt;em&gt;&lt;span style="font-family: &amp;quot;Times New Roman&amp;quot;;" lang="EN-US"&gt;“What did you learn today?”&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/em&gt;&lt;em&gt;&lt;span style="font-family: &amp;quot;Times New Roman&amp;quot;; font-style: normal;" lang="EN-US"&gt; With the hard work of the day still fresh in our minds, and often the smell of sweat still on our skin, we debriefed, discussed and prayed together, learning more from these times of reflection on action than we could ever glean from books.&lt;o:p&gt;&lt;/o:p&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/em&gt;&lt;/p&gt;  &lt;p class="MsoNormal"&gt;&lt;em&gt;&lt;span style="font-family: &amp;quot;Times New Roman&amp;quot;; font-style: normal;" lang="EN-US"&gt;In addition to reflection on action, we also experienced &lt;/span&gt;&lt;/em&gt;&lt;em&gt;&lt;span style="font-family: &amp;quot;Times New Roman&amp;quot;;" lang="EN-US"&gt;reflection &lt;b style=""&gt;in&lt;/b&gt; action&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/em&gt;&lt;em&gt;&lt;span style="font-family: &amp;quot;Times New Roman&amp;quot;; font-style: normal;" lang="EN-US"&gt;. This type of reflection occurs by asking: &lt;/span&gt;&lt;/em&gt;&lt;em&gt;&lt;span style="font-family: &amp;quot;Times New Roman&amp;quot;;" lang="EN-US"&gt;What are we learning right now?&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/em&gt;&lt;em&gt;&lt;span style="font-family: &amp;quot;Times New Roman&amp;quot;; font-style: normal;" lang="EN-US"&gt; Some of our most memorable insights into the meaning of ministry and Christ-centred service arose in the midst of digging a ditch, teaching an English class or washing dirty dishes. By reflecting &lt;/span&gt;&lt;/em&gt;&lt;em&gt;&lt;span style="font-family: &amp;quot;Times New Roman&amp;quot;;" lang="EN-US"&gt;in&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/em&gt;&lt;em&gt;&lt;span style="font-family: &amp;quot;Times New Roman&amp;quot;; font-style: normal;" lang="EN-US"&gt; and &lt;/span&gt;&lt;/em&gt;&lt;em&gt;&lt;span style="font-family: &amp;quot;Times New Roman&amp;quot;;" lang="EN-US"&gt;on&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/em&gt;&lt;em&gt;&lt;span style="font-family: &amp;quot;Times New Roman&amp;quot;; font-style: normal;" lang="EN-US"&gt; action, we allow God’s Spirit to convict and convince without giving our minds time to distill what forms of action are the most manageable. Reflection in/on action is the method for cultivating kingdom lifestyles, propelling us beyond comfort and convenience.&lt;o:p&gt;&lt;/o:p&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/em&gt;&lt;/p&gt;  &lt;p class="MsoNormal"&gt;&lt;em&gt;&lt;span style="font-family: &amp;quot;Times New Roman&amp;quot;; font-style: normal;" lang="EN-US"&gt;It is difficult to communicate the dynamic interplay between reflection and action. Perhaps an illustration is helpful. Reflection and action are related like eating and exercise. Eating without exercising is like reflection without action: we get bloated with ideas and spiritually out of shape. But the opposite is also true: exercising without eating well is like acting without adequate reflection, since we will not have the spiritual, emotional, and intellectual nutrients to keep going, running the risk of burnout.&lt;span style=""&gt;  &lt;/span&gt;To fully convey the inseparable relationship between reflection and action, we use a new, blended word: &lt;/span&gt;&lt;/em&gt;&lt;em&gt;&lt;span style="font-family: &amp;quot;Times New Roman&amp;quot;;" lang="EN-US"&gt;reflaction&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/em&gt;&lt;em&gt;&lt;span style="font-family: &amp;quot;Times New Roman&amp;quot;; font-style: normal;" lang="EN-US"&gt;. &lt;o:p&gt;&lt;/o:p&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/em&gt;&lt;/p&gt;  &lt;p class="MsoNormal"&gt;&lt;span style="font-family: &amp;quot;Times New Roman&amp;quot;;" lang="EN-US"&gt;Volunteering with Armonía in Mexico was a unique way to experience and grow in our ability to &lt;i style=""&gt;reflact&lt;/i&gt;. The challenge for all of us is to practice &lt;i style=""&gt;reflaction&lt;/i&gt; as we seek to know and follow Jesus in unique situations and circumstances. They also had a cinema trip to see the film ‘Avatar’ (followed by a very interesting discussion lead by Saul Cruz on the links of the plot with the history of Mexico), saw some city sights and enjoyed the novel experience of using an escalator - some spent half an hour travelling up and down ....!&lt;br /&gt;Their city trip gave also gave them the opportunity to work alongside locals and volunteers from the UK and US in giving out food for Christmas to poor families and organise games for children in some of the community centres.  This type of experience is very important as it gives the students a window on other things going on in Armonia and enriches their cultural understanding.  For most of the students this will have been their first trip outside Oaxaca! &lt;br /&gt;The students who didn’t do quite so well in their studies (and therefore had to stay behind to do extra revision for their re-takes) were presented with a challenging forfeit – Saul got them to each fill six baskets full of harvest produce from the land cultivated around the residence in Etla.  This was no mean feat as the baskets were pretty large!  Produce included maize and root vegetables among  other things. This exercise taught the students how to harvest maize and the result has been that they think they have enough maize to last the whole year! Food growing is just one of the skills that the students are learning as part of the AIMS programme.  &lt;br /&gt;Photographs to follow&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/1398618046617425885-4650700186280220130?l=armoniauktrust.blogspot.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://armoniauktrust.blogspot.com/feeds/4650700186280220130/comments/default' title='Post Comments'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://www.blogger.com/comment.g?blogID=1398618046617425885&amp;postID=4650700186280220130' title='0 Comments'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/1398618046617425885/posts/default/4650700186280220130'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/1398618046617425885/posts/default/4650700186280220130'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://armoniauktrust.blogspot.com/2010/02/six-flags-and-six-baskets.html' title='Six Flags and Six Baskets'/><author><name>Chris Adeney Lawrence</name><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='16' height='16' src='http://img2.blogblog.com/img/b16-rounded.gif'/></author><media:thumbnail xmlns:media='http://search.yahoo.com/mrss/' url='http://1.bp.blogspot.com/_8NxGuDoaBlI/S6Nhdkt128I/AAAAAAAAAaQ/_eC6O0VGWeo/s72-c/Armonia.jpg' height='72' width='72'/><thr:total>0</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-1398618046617425885.post-1063519858209282896</id><published>2010-02-09T22:00:00.003Z</published><updated>2010-02-23T13:07:12.779Z</updated><title type='text'>All Souls Team at Dedication of Students Residence</title><content type='html'>&lt;a href="http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_8NxGuDoaBlI/S4PS4miYPPI/AAAAAAAAAaA/MEULWGmlNB0/s1600-h/wetfood+pic+3.bmp"&gt;&lt;img style="display:block; margin:0px auto 10px; text-align:center;cursor:pointer; cursor:hand;width: 400px; height: 300px;" src="http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_8NxGuDoaBlI/S4PS4miYPPI/AAAAAAAAAaA/MEULWGmlNB0/s400/wetfood+pic+3.bmp" border="0" alt=""id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5441424644652940530"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;a href="http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_8NxGuDoaBlI/S4PSnz7rcrI/AAAAAAAAAZ4/Sd8yOKx1Ldk/s1600-h/Residence+wetfood+pic.bmp"&gt;&lt;img style="display:block; margin:0px auto 10px; text-align:center;cursor:pointer; cursor:hand;width: 400px; height: 300px;" src="http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_8NxGuDoaBlI/S4PSnz7rcrI/AAAAAAAAAZ4/Sd8yOKx1Ldk/s400/Residence+wetfood+pic.bmp" border="0" alt=""id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5441424356190941874"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;br /&gt;The dedication ceremony of the Students residence was poignant. The beautiful Oaxacan mountains surrounded a large plane, the sun beat down and for the 200+ who gathered -   neighbours, local dignitaries and children from the Summer Course and their parents - a feast was served. Saul and Pilar Cruz shared their vision for the Students residence, and the Community Centre to be built there. &l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;The residence for young indigenous students had taken 2 years to complete, and we felt privileged to contribute in just the last two weeks.  Our team of 23, in itself cross cultural with 9 nationalities represented, found ourselves forming strong relationships with the students through our common tasks together – running a Summer Course for about 50 children each afternoon – and painting the Students residence. Despite little language in common, we had become a wider family as we walked alongside Armonía and tried to understand the meaning of true community in Christ with others around the world. &l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;We pray that the residence will continue to be a welcoming home for generations of students as they develop intellectually, socially and spiritually – building possibilities for their future and avoiding the need for illegal migration. We also pray for funds for a second residence.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Back in Mexico City, we were challenged by widespread urban poverty, and in the same way by our own preconceptions of poverty. We participated in another Summer Course, visited Armonia’s three Urban Transformation Centres and also spent time with the Hornos community, who were displaced because their fragile shacks had been built on the side of a steep, sandy cliff and had began to collapse. In re-housing the community, the government provided one small room for each of the families, with up to 8 people. Some in this community had much praise for God, though little material comforts. For us it is often the reverse.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;We are deeply grateful for all the support given to us in order to make this trip possible. Each team member returns with their own story enriched in some way – friends made, thoughts about poverty alleviation challenged, holistic gospel emphasised, dependence on God reinforced, serving others tangibly modelled and a new sense of becoming a community and family in Christ.  Our adventure isn’t over. The challenge now becomes applying what we’ve learnt in our own contexts.&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/1398618046617425885-1063519858209282896?l=armoniauktrust.blogspot.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://armoniauktrust.blogspot.com/feeds/1063519858209282896/comments/default' title='Post Comments'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://www.blogger.com/comment.g?blogID=1398618046617425885&amp;postID=1063519858209282896' title='0 Comments'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/1398618046617425885/posts/default/1063519858209282896'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/1398618046617425885/posts/default/1063519858209282896'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://armoniauktrust.blogspot.com/2010/02/all-souls-team-at-dedication-of.html' title='All Souls Team at Dedication of Students Residence'/><author><name>Chris Adeney Lawrence</name><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='16' height='16' src='http://img2.blogblog.com/img/b16-rounded.gif'/></author><media:thumbnail xmlns:media='http://search.yahoo.com/mrss/' url='http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_8NxGuDoaBlI/S4PS4miYPPI/AAAAAAAAAaA/MEULWGmlNB0/s72-c/wetfood+pic+3.bmp' height='72' width='72'/><thr:total>0</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-1398618046617425885.post-20466563959773025</id><published>2010-02-07T13:07:00.004Z</published><updated>2010-03-06T17:52:23.460Z</updated><title type='text'>We've finished the Residence!</title><content type='html'>&lt;a href="http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_8NxGuDoaBlI/S269e_DTmDI/AAAAAAAAAZw/ZY6hNeBmgAE/s1600-h/IMG_2473.JPG"&gt;&lt;img style="display:block; margin:0px auto 10px; text-align:center;cursor:pointer; cursor:hand;width: 400px; height: 300px;" src="http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_8NxGuDoaBlI/S269e_DTmDI/AAAAAAAAAZw/ZY6hNeBmgAE/s400/IMG_2473.JPG" border="0" alt=""id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5435490140301793330"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;br /&gt;The new AIMS Students’ Residence ‘Casa Margarita’ is now open in Oaxaca! &lt;br /&gt;The new students’ residence was officially opened and dedicated in a celebration in October 2009.  The ceremony was attended by Saul and Pilar Cruz, the International Board of Armonia, students, volunteers, local residents and other staff from Mexico City.  The Wetfoot team of volunteers from All Souls Langham Place were also present, having helped put the finishing touches to the building (see previous story).  Celebrations included a Feast, a Sermon, a blessing for the local community and local traditional dances performed by the students in their traditional dress.  Saul says a huge THANK YOU to God and for the support from Armonia International and its world wide community.  &lt;br /&gt;The Residence provides a safe environment for the students aged between 14-18 in which to live and study.  With the “Older Siblings” overseeing it during their pre-university year of service, it is a place where  ‘Community’ and loving others are given a strong focus; a place where the Gospel is lived and preached, and the students are equipped with books and uniforms. They are given ongoing daily support in various forms: basic living skills including hygiene and communal living, Spanish lessons and bible studies to name but a few. &lt;br /&gt;Selection is two fold: Students selected have to be among the best in the Mexican state School system (that is achieve 9’s and 10’s in their final exams) and they need to be committed to the ongoing activities of the AIMS community.  &lt;br /&gt;At present, the students love the new residence so much that Saul and Pilar have arranged for two groups of students to alternate between the residence in Oaxaca city centre and Casa Margarita (about a half hour outside town) so there is no favouritism.  The new residence is proving to be very popular indeed.&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/1398618046617425885-20466563959773025?l=armoniauktrust.blogspot.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://armoniauktrust.blogspot.com/feeds/20466563959773025/comments/default' title='Post Comments'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://www.blogger.com/comment.g?blogID=1398618046617425885&amp;postID=20466563959773025' title='0 Comments'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/1398618046617425885/posts/default/20466563959773025'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/1398618046617425885/posts/default/20466563959773025'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://armoniauktrust.blogspot.com/2010/02/weve-finished-residence.html' title='We&apos;ve finished the Residence!'/><author><name>Chris Adeney Lawrence</name><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='16' height='16' src='http://img2.blogblog.com/img/b16-rounded.gif'/></author><media:thumbnail xmlns:media='http://search.yahoo.com/mrss/' url='http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_8NxGuDoaBlI/S269e_DTmDI/AAAAAAAAAZw/ZY6hNeBmgAE/s72-c/IMG_2473.JPG' height='72' width='72'/><thr:total>0</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-1398618046617425885.post-853362942753891232</id><published>2009-12-11T11:44:00.003Z</published><updated>2009-12-11T11:55:51.277Z</updated><title type='text'>London 14 year old does Mexico Trip</title><content type='html'>&lt;a onblur="try {parent.deselectBloggerImageGracefully();} catch(e) {}" href="http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_8NxGuDoaBlI/SyIzNgJQ--I/AAAAAAAAAZo/VJ2EFEEFH4M/s1600-h/victoria.jpg"&gt;&lt;img style="display:block; margin:0px auto 10px; text-align:center;cursor:pointer; cursor:hand;width: 400px; height: 300px;" src="http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_8NxGuDoaBlI/SyIzNgJQ--I/AAAAAAAAAZo/VJ2EFEEFH4M/s400/victoria.jpg" border="0" alt=""id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5413946009112869858"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;I think that one of the amazing things about a trip like this is the way that, however much you give, you receive so much more in return. I went to Mexico thinking that we would be teaching the Mexicans and that they would be learning from us, but in reality it was completely the reverse. During those three weeks, I learnt so much from everyone there about humility and what it is to have a servant heart and I really feel like God was changing me through those individuals. &l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Mexico is a beautiful country full of beautiful people. Everywhere you go you see colour and vibrancy and, between the people, there is a sense of community which you often don’t find in central London. This really challenged my perception of poverty because, despite being poor and coming from very broken backgrounds, many of these Mexican Christians have a joy and contentment that all our money hasn’t been able to bring us. So, in some ways, they are richer than we are. &l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;I feel very fortunate to have gone on this trip, particularly as a teenager, and I know that I learnt so much while I was there, things that I can hopefully bring back and apply to my life. Being a similar age to many of the students was lovely because I got to know them really well, but at the same time, I often felt like I could never understand where they were coming from, as their situation is so alien to me. In their villages, these girls would be expected to marry and have kids at an age as young as 14. &l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;But it was incredible the way in which God worked through our team. Firstly, to think that He chose each member of our group for a reason and a purpose is hard to comprehend, but very beautiful. It is such a privilege to have been used by God in even just a tiny part of His huge plan and I am very grateful to have had this opportunity.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;span style="font-style:italic;"&gt;Victoria Gallagher, 14 years old,  went to Armonia Mexico with the ‘WETFOOT’ team from All Souls Langham Place, London in August 2009&lt;/span&gt;&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/1398618046617425885-853362942753891232?l=armoniauktrust.blogspot.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://armoniauktrust.blogspot.com/feeds/853362942753891232/comments/default' title='Post Comments'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://www.blogger.com/comment.g?blogID=1398618046617425885&amp;postID=853362942753891232' title='0 Comments'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/1398618046617425885/posts/default/853362942753891232'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/1398618046617425885/posts/default/853362942753891232'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://armoniauktrust.blogspot.com/2009/12/london-14-year-old-does-mexico-trip.html' title='London 14 year old does Mexico Trip'/><author><name>Chris Adeney Lawrence</name><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='16' height='16' src='http://img2.blogblog.com/img/b16-rounded.gif'/></author><media:thumbnail xmlns:media='http://search.yahoo.com/mrss/' url='http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_8NxGuDoaBlI/SyIzNgJQ--I/AAAAAAAAAZo/VJ2EFEEFH4M/s72-c/victoria.jpg' height='72' width='72'/><thr:total>0</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-1398618046617425885.post-5970401599292334776</id><published>2009-11-22T19:10:00.008Z</published><updated>2009-11-22T19:26:04.028Z</updated><title type='text'>Sergio -  sheer Grace and virtuosity</title><content type='html'>&lt;a onblur="try {parent.deselectBloggerImageGracefully();} catch(e) {}" href="http://2.bp.blogspot.com/_8NxGuDoaBlI/SwmO1dHRNyI/AAAAAAAAAZg/1qaEduF0diA/s1600/sergio.JPG"&gt;&lt;img style="display:block; margin:0px auto 10px; text-align:center;cursor:pointer; cursor:hand;width: 266px; height: 400px;" src="http://2.bp.blogspot.com/_8NxGuDoaBlI/SwmO1dHRNyI/AAAAAAAAAZg/1qaEduF0diA/s400/sergio.JPG" border="0" alt=""id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5407009876634318626"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Sergio has a story which deserves to be heard all over. Ever since the level was raised to 4, Mexico has seen significant adjustments in its way of life, such as the closing of centers of education, places of public meeting, restaurants, and of course, a definite decrease in the economy as tourism and production has slowed down. Millions of students are in their homes, and many thousands of parents, especially those who have humble jobs--waiters, street vendors, and people in charge of small businesses--are without income. At this point, transportation will continue throughout the country: bus stations and airports will be open and functioning. But we would not be surpirsed if they would decide to close down public transportation centers and vehicles in order to disinfect them.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;In addition, this virus is not very well known. It’s process of maturation and infection are still not clearly identified, and making decisions that are difficult for experts in terms of recommendations and predictions, are certainly very difficult for us. As a result of this, we have decided that our actions will be twofold:&lt;br /&gt;&lt;span style="font-weight:bold;"&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;span style="font-weight:bold;"&gt;1. Regarding our Visitors and Planned Activities for the Summer&lt;/span&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;span style="font-style:italic;"&gt;Visitors in May&lt;/span&gt;. We have decided to ask our visitors and people who will be involved in any type of activity regarding the ministry of Armonía in May, to postpone their visit or work for the whole month, since all official activities in Armonía have been canceled or postponed for this month. If this applies to you, we will communicate with you very soon, asking you about any other possible dates you could be with us.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;span style="font-style:italic;"&gt;Visitors in June&lt;/span&gt;. For those who are planning to come by June, and for everything planned in our calendars, these activities will be on standby based on the progress of the flu in the following weeks.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;span style="font-style:italic;"&gt;Visitors in July and Afterwards&lt;/span&gt;. Regarding any other activity planned by Armonía from July onwards, we will wait until the end of May to make final decisions. We cannot anticipate now if the virus will be totally under control or if there will be a new outbreak before it disappears, or if will be only seasonal.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;In sum, we appreciate your prayers and ask you to please bear with as we wait to see how this situation develops. This means a lot to us and feel free to continue sending any notes.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;span style="font-style:italic;"&gt;Prevention. &lt;/span&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;We are basically semi-quarantined in our homes and residences, but we need masks and respirators for the time when we do have to go out, which are not very cheap. Since there are not many in the market, and I was only able to bring a few back from my recently interrupted trip to the US, and tomorrow we are going to try to make some that will be versatile and washable, made out of appropriate material.  We are anticipating to need around US$2000.00 for supplies for five weeks.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;span style="font-style:italic;"&gt;People in need. &lt;/span&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;We need to help people who have no income and whose children or themselves attend our community centers. They have already been without work for one week, and the government has decreed an additional closing of all the public administration buildings and activities. The few who still supported themselves by selling food to the millions of bureaucrats and business people in Mexico will suffer even harder from this new situation. However, helping these people with one box of supplies per family per week in all the Armonía centers would be a great assistance for them. This means an extra expense of  US$2000 week, which is only a limited amount of help, providing limited supplies to the 30 poorest families in each center and the 45 families at Hornos community (a total of 135 families). But we firmly believe that we should try to find resources to help them.&lt;br /&gt; &lt;br /&gt;&lt;span style="font-style:italic;"&gt;Armonía’s lack of resources&lt;/span&gt;. &l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Finally, facing this situation and considering that several groups already canceled their trips to Mexico because they were concerned about safety issues, we need to speak frankly to you about our own viability for the future. As you may know, a lot of what we do in terms of construction, advancement of the ministry, payments for building fees and maintenance, salaries, and even scholarships depends on what we receive from the services we offer to our visitors and also from the offerings they bring to us when they visit. So far, the equivalent to 8 one-week groups have canceled their visit to our ministry, and that will have big consequences for us. We not only do we lack extra resources to help ourselves, but we are also very short in resources to help the families with no income. In addition to the $10,000 that Armonía is praying for to provide assistance to these families ($2500/week for 4 weeks), we are also praying for the sufficient funds to finish the students residence in Oaxaca (about $9000) in time to welcome the new students in the AIMS program. So far, a wonderful group of beloved friends from a supporting Church in the Uk have offered three thousand dollars. &l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;span style="font-style:italic;"&gt;Praying for assistance. &lt;/span&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Please consider us in your prayers. Their theme was how to support Christians working with the most vulnerable and hurting people in society. Saul Cruz was very impressed with the ability to teamwork intensively and Armonia staff and volunteers were singled out for special commendation. Cross-cultural conversations were able to take place within a “live setting” where direct reference can be made to Armonia’s ministry in the Urban Transformation Centres. Eidi and Saul Cruz Jr were participants alongside their parents making their own observations on what it is like to be working in family therapy and counselling with very poor families from urban slums.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;a onblur="try {parent.deselectBloggerImageGracefully();} catch(e) {}" href="http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_8NxGuDoaBlI/SX3MA4ZA8OI/AAAAAAAAAKQ/ZGq9qqX36eM/s1600-h/lausanne+photo.jpg"&gt;&lt;img style="display:block; margin:0px auto 10px; text-align:center;cursor:pointer; cursor:hand;width: 400px; height: 299px;" src="http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_8NxGuDoaBlI/SX3MA4ZA8OI/AAAAAAAAAKQ/ZGq9qqX36eM/s400/lausanne+photo.jpg" border="0" alt="" id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5295613052366942434"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Saul will be travelling to USA and Korea as part of the advisory group (on Care and Counsel as Mission) for further planning before the Lausanne Congress meets in 2010 in Cape Town, South Africa.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;The &lt;span style="font-weight:bold;"&gt;Lausanne Movement&lt;/span&gt; has been driving the cause of social action alongside evangelism in nearly forty years of work with evangelical churches across the world. It was created twenty years ago in 1988 when Saul and Pilar Cuz returned to Mexico City from a three month sabbatical in London. The last two decades since the birth of Armonia has seen hundreds of people experience a transformation at multiple levels - social, spiritual, individual. Poverty is a threat. It makes us angry at the insult to God's image that anyone should have to grow up in these appalling circumstances. Compassion and a thirst for justice in the name of Jesus are also driving us to make a difference.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Armonia's work can best be described  through the eyes of those who live daily in the stressful and dangerous conditions of the five ravines, leading west of downtown Mexico City, or those in the northern edge of the city heading towards the ancient pyramids at Santa Cruz, or again those who are the latest to be touched through Armonia's work amongst the indigenous families from the Zapotec speaking regions of Oaxaca.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;There are also the stories of those from other parts of the world, particularly those coming from settled neighbourhoods of affluence and comfort, in the UK and other countries, as they spend a few days or sometimes many months, living alongside the Mexican poor. Transformation is experienced by these visitors and volunteers as well, and their stories are part of the Good News.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;This blog will be a "sticky ball" attracting comment and collecting stories as we celebrate twenty years of one remarkable Christian ministry amongst some of the poorest people on the planet.
